carry |
to hold and take from one place to another. |
cost |
the amount of money charged or paid for something. |
excite |
to increase the feelings of; to increase energy. |
hide |
to put or keep away from view. |
kick |
to strike with the foot. |
lid |
a cover for a container that can be opened or removed. |
lump |
a small mass or pile with no special shape; hunk. |
numb |
not able to feel; having no feeling. |
offer |
to present something to be accepted or refused. |
paddle |
an oar with a wide, flat blade and long handle. A paddle is used with both arms for moving a small boat through the water. A paddle is not attached to the boat. |
pay |
to give money to (a person or business) in exchange for things or services. |
punish |
to cause someone to experience a thing that is painful or not pleasant because he or she did something wrong. |
slot |
a long, narrow opening into which something may be put. |
speech |
the power to speak, or the act of speaking. |
twice |
two times; in two instances. |
